Three faculty of medicine researchers have been announced as new Distinguished University Scholars at UBC.
The Distinguished University Scholar (DUS) awards recognize exceptional members of faculty who have distinguished themselves as scholars in research and/or teaching and learning. The award is conferred by UBC’s president on the recommendation of an adjudication panel.
DUS appointees receive a stipend of $20,000 for each of 5 years, plus one-time research support of $20,000.
Faculty of medicine DUS 2021 awardees:
- Connie Eaves, department of medical genetics
- Jan Friedman, department of medical genetics
- Judy Illes, department of medicine, division of neurology
